  • Patent number: 9143507
    Abstract: A method, apparatus and system for pre-authenticating ports is disclosed. In one embodiment, an active port facilitating communication of media content between a transmitting device and a receiving device is identified, while the active port are associated with a first High-Definition Content Protection (HDCP) engine. Then, inactive ports that are in idle mode serving as backup ports to the active port are identified, while the inactive ports are associated with a second HDCP engine. Pre-authentication of each of the inactive ports is performed so the pre-authenticated inactive ports can subsequently replace the active port if a port switch is performed.

  • Patent number: 8012385
    Abstract: The present invention relates to a liquid crystal display (LCD) device, and more particularly, to a method of fabricating a color filter for an LCD device. A method of fabricating a color filter uses a mold (PDMS mold) having a plurality of grooves. Particularly, the mold (PDMS mold) is attached to a substrate such that the plurality of grooves face into the substrate. When a color resin is dropped into a side opening of each groove, the color resin is injected into each groove of the mold (PDMS mold) by a capillary force. After the mold (PDMS mold) having the injected color resin is cured, the mold (PDMS mold) is detached from the substrate and a color filter pattern is formed at a desired position.
